What materials and practices reduce erosion and drainage problems on slopes and creek banks near Spiro?
Use a combination of stable aggregates for structural support, erosion-control fabrics or geomaterials, and vegetation to hold soil in place. Proper grading, terracing, and directing water to stable outlets are as important as the material you choose. Check local regulations before working near creeks and consider consulting a contractor for larger slope projects.
How do I calculate how many tons or yards of material I need for a driveway, patio, or grading job in Spiro?
Measure the area (length and width) and the desired depth, then multiply length × width × depth (in feet) and divide by 27 to get cubic yards. Convert cubic yards to tons using the material's typical density, or use Hello Gravel’s online calculator for quick estimates. If your project has compaction or slope, order 5-15% extra to account for settling and waste.

How does West Oklahoma’s freeze-thaw cycle and rainfall affect material choice and longevity in Spiro?
Freeze-thaw cycles can cause poor-performing materials to heave or shift, so choose well-draining base materials and designs that allow water to escape. Avoid fine, easily transported materials for structural layers and favor aggregates that compact and shed water. Good drainage, proper grading, and adequate base thickness improve longevity in Spiro’s climate.
